Sharon Tate's killer to get another hearing

LOS ANGELES, California (CNN) - The woman who brutally stabbed actress Sharon Tate and her unborn baby to death will be considered for release from prison a month after the 40th anniversary of killings.

Susan Atkins, 61, has been denied parole in 17 previous hearings, but the former "Manson Family" member now is terminally ill with brain cancer and is paralyzed.

Charles Manson used his hypnotic powers to direct Atkins and other "family" members to kill seven people, including the pregnant Tate, in a two-night rampage that terrorized the city of Los Angeles in August 1969.

Atkins - who was initially sentenced to death along with Manson and three others - will have her 18th parole hearing on September 2, according to a spokesman with the California Department of Corrections and Rehabilitation.

In July of last year, Atkins - California's longest-serving female inmate - was denied a compassionate release in a unanimous decision by the California Board of Parole Hearings.
